#30b1c2 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#30b1c2 is composed of 18.8% red, 69.4% green and 76.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 75.3% cyan, 8.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 23.9% black. It has a hue angle of 187 degrees, a saturation of 60.3% and a lightness of 47.5%. #30b1c2 color hex could be obtained by blending #60ffff with #006385. Closest websafe color is: #3399cc.

#30b1c2 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#30b1c2 has RGB values of R:48, G:177, B:194 and CMYK values of C:0.75, M:0.09, Y:0, K:0.24. Its decimal value is 3191234.

Shades and Tints of #30b1c2

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010505 is the darkest color, while #f5fcfc is the lightest one.

Tones of #30b1c2

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#717f81 is the less saturated color, while #01d5f1 is the most saturated one.
